Similarly, the concept of sharing your work in public has gained significant attention in recent years. The idea of documenting and showcasing your progress may seem daunting at first, but it holds immense value in terms of personal and professional growth. Austin Kleon, author of Show Your Work, encourages individuals to become documentarians of their own journey. By sharing your work in public, you not only reflect on your progress but also plan your next steps more effectively. It allows for an iterative approach, ensuring that the work you are doing aligns with the needs you have identified.

There are several benefits to sharing your work in public. One of them is the opportunity to connect with a community of like-minded individuals. Great ideas often emerge from the exchange of information within a transparent community. By sharing your ideas, you increase the likelihood of connecting the dots between your thoughts and those of others. This can lead to finding mentors, forming partnerships, and ultimately expanding your network in a meaningful way. As the saying goes, "Find the people who care, and connect with them." This may involve joining online groups or attending offline meetups where you can engage with individuals who share your interests.

While the idea of sharing your work in public may initially feel uncomfortable, it becomes easier over time. This is something we frequently heard from Glasp users, who have embraced the practice and experienced its benefits firsthand. It becomes a habit that enhances productivity and creativity, as you become more accustomed to the idea of working in a transparent and collaborative environment. The key is to strike a balance between sharing your work and actually doing the work. When done properly and integrated into your workflow, sharing your progress can significantly boost your productivity and encourage innovation.
